Why do you have problems with old boats?
The main reason for the lack of papers is the age of the boat itself. MKM They were mass-produced in the 70s and 80s, when registration requirements were softer and many owners simply did not register their purchases. boat registration certificate lost, and the factory passport was not preserved.
Another problem is the wear and tear of the factory plates. Aluminum is a durable material, but the marking plates often fall off or become unreadable due to corrosion and mechanical stress. serial On the hull, the inspector of the GIMS will not be able to identify the boat, which makes it impossible to issue new documents.
⚠️ The purchase of ready-made “fake” documents from dubious sellers on the Internet is a criminal offence (Article 327 of the Criminal Code of the Russian Federation), the use of a fake boat’s ticket is equated to its absence and entails administrative liability.
The third factor is the errors in the initial registration in the past, and if the previous owner made a mistake in the number of the hull or engine, you will have to go through a complex procedure to correct the registry records. legal expertise paperwork on hand.
Legal ways to restore the passport
If you are the legal owner and want to recover the lost papers, you need to contact the regional office of the GIMS. The process begins with writing a statement of loss of documents. technical inspectionThe inspector will take control measurements and check the remaining markings.
In some cases, if the boat was never registered, it will be necessary to carry out the forensicsThe expert will confirm that the boat is industrially manufactured and not homemade. boat registration certificate.

Where to buy duplicate factory passports
Since manufacturing plants (for example, the Leningrad Aluminum Plant) have long been out of production, you cannot buy the original passport directly from them. The only legal option is to search for archival copies or restore them through databases. technical documentation based on the remaining archives.
There are powerboating forums and retro clubs where enthusiasts exchange scans of old passports for reference, and although this document is not legally binding for GIMS, it can help in recovering lost data on the data. load capacity and passenger capacity.
Can I buy a passport for a boat MCM on Avito?
On bulletin boards, you often find suggestions to buy a passport for a boat, 99 percent of them are fakes or documents from other boats, using someone else's passport on your boat is a violation of the registration rules, because the hull numbers won't match, and the inspector will easily detect a substitution when checking the numbers that have been knocked out.
It is important to distinguish between “buy a document” and “pay for a restoration service”; the state charges a fee for issuing a duplicate boat’s ticket and conducting a inspection; any offer to “buy a ready-made passport without inspection” should be considered fraud.
The procedure for registration of the boat in GIMS
Registration of an aluminum boat is the final stage of legalization, and after all the certificates are collected and you pass the inspection, you submit the package of documents to the MFC or directly to the inspection. identification number and enters the data into a single register of small craft.
During the registration, the boat is assigned a registration number, which must be put on board. For boats less than 3 meters long and with an engine power of up to 8 hp (or 15 hp depending on the year of issue and interpretation of the law at the time of construction), registration may not be required, but proof of ownership is still desirable.
| Type of document | Where to get it. | Duration of validity | Cost (example) |
|---|---|---|---|
| boat registration certificate | GIMS MOE | Indefinite (until the owner changes) | State duty ~ 1600 rubles. |
| technical data sheet (duplicate) | Archives/Examination | Indefinitely | From 5000 to 15000 rubles. |
| Transit number | GIMS MOE | 20 days | State duty ~ 1000 rubles. |
| Act of inspection | GIMS/Service Centre | 1 year (boats > 12 years) | ~ 1000 rubles. |
After successful registration, you get your hands on it. boat registration certificateIt's the basic document of water use, and you have to carry it with you at every time you go out.

Nuances of marking and identification of the shell
The key to legalization is that there's a readable marking on boats. MKM The number was usually struck on a transom or on a hinge bar. If the place of knocking corroded or was cut off during repairs, you will need to expert opinion Possibility of identification.
Sometimes owners will have to affix new numbers themselves, which is strictly forbidden, only the authorized organization or manufacturer can apply the marking. non-identifiableThis makes it impossible to register.
⚠️ Attention: Self-stuffing of numbers by artisanal means (for example, by a core or engraving typewriter) will lead to refusal of registration. Inspectors require factory font and certain places of application.
In case of loss of markings, there is a complex procedure for its restoration through the court, where a special examination is appointed. ID boat.
Cost of services and risks of illegal schemes
Many owners who are looking for buy documents for the MCM boatThey come across offers online with prices ranging from 3 to 10 thousand rubles for a "package of documents." It is important to understand that buying such papers is an acquisition of a problem. The first time you check on the water, the inspector will break through the base number, and if he is listed on another boat or is listed as lost, you will have serious consequences.
Legal restoration through examination can cost more (from 10 to 25 thousand rubles depending on the region and the complexity of the case), but it guarantees you that the procedure is not ineffective. legality You can sell the boat, give it away, or inherit it.
Savings on legalizing a boat through the purchase of dubious documents always go sideways, and the only safe way is to officially restore the boat through the GIMS and certified expert centers.
Risks of using fake boat registration certificate This includes not only a fine, but also the removal of the boat to the parking lot until the circumstances are clarified, and the return procedure can take months and require additional costs for lawyers and storage.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Can I register a MCM boat without a motor?
Yes, the boat is registered as a small boat regardless of the engine, however, if the boat is less than 3 meters long and weighs less than 200 kg, it may not be subject to registration, but you need to carry the title deeds (contract of sale) with you.
How much is the state fee for issuing a boat registration certificate in 2026?
The amount of the state duty is regulated by the Tax Code of the Russian Federation and can be indexed. At the moment, the cost of issuing or replacing a boat registration certificate is about 1,600 rubles, but the exact amount is better to check in the GIMS office or on the portal of State Services before payment.
What to do if the boat number is rotten?
The expert will draw up a certificate on the impossibility of reading the markings, which can be applied to the GIMS to decide on the assignment of a new number or the restoration of the old one.
Do I need to have a checkup every year?
For boats that have been more than 12 years old (and for some categories even earlier), an annual technical inspection is mandatory. boat registration certificate.
Can I recover documents on a boat bought with no papers?
It's a complicated process. You'll have to prove ownership (through a sales contract, even handwritten) and go through a full initial registration process with an expert examination. If the boat is a hijacker or has a criminal record, registration will be denied and the boat seized.
